## 3.2.0 — Changed defaults

Heads up, future maintainers: the Shelfwright catalogue importer now defaults to strict MARC validation and skips records with missing call numbers instead of guessing. The old lenient mode caused the Dunmore branch mess back in spring, so we flipped it. Batch size also dropped to keep memory sane on the small workers. The new default import configuration ships as follows.

config for kadug-yahop:
quenwyn:
  pin: 2459
  metrics_host: metrics.quenwyn.lumicsys.internal
  tenant: julax
  seal: seal_0d5ead96

☐ Badge system migration (contractors, day one): Heads up — we're mid-move from the old Lockhart readers to the new Pellbridge panels, so about half the doors at the Quarrow site still run on the legacy system. Your new badge won't work on those yet. Sign in at the hut first, then use the south entrance, which is already on the new panels. For the legacy doors in the workshop wing, punch in the interim code below.

door code, tagep-yahaf: bdg-MXKGXI-35155284

Onboarding note for security review of the Millgrave thumbnail generation queue. Jobs are enqueued by the upload service, signed, and consumed by stateless workers in the Dravenport cluster. Workers never touch originals; they read from a scoped replica bucket. Queue credentials rotate weekly and the rotation log is your first audit artifact. To inspect the sealed rotation history, authenticate to the audit vault with the recovery passphrase below.

strongbox words: druath-quenael

Deploy step 4 — string extraction. Run the Lintra extract script before building the Fennwick release bundle; it pulls all translation keys from templates and writes locale stubs to /i18n/out. CI fails if stubs drift from source. The script hits the Lintra phrase API, so the runner needs credentials in .env.deploy. Add the following line to that file before triggering extraction.

vault entry, fadup-tagag: RELAY_SECRET8=2fd92179

Runbook: retrying failed exports (Fernpipe)

1. Check the export queue depth in Quillboard.
2. Requeue anything stuck longer than 15 minutes.
3. If the worker pool is saturated, scale to 6 replicas, no more.
4. Exports older than 24h need manual sign-off from the data lead.
5. Log every manual retry in the sync notes. Reference the run token below.

pipeline stamp: htk21_cc68b8e00e3cb5ca75ae8